Javonte Williams Sees 16 Touches In Week 2

Published: Sep 19, 2022 at 02:13 AM
Denver Broncos running back Javonte Williams out-carried backfield mate Melvin Gordon III 15 to 10 in the Week 2 win over the Houston Texans. However, he also went from 11 receptions in Week 1 to just one (four targets) for a 10-yard gain on Sunday. Williams picked up a team-high 75 yards on his 15 carries for a healthy 5.0 yards per carry in the 16-9 victory. Gordon remains a thorn in Williams' side for fantasy purposes, and it hasn't helped that Denver's offense hasn't looked great at all under quarterback Russell Wilson through the first two games of the season. The 22-year-old should continue to operate as the 1A to Gordon's 1B heading into a tough matchup in Week 3 against the San Francisco 49ers. Williams still has a solid weekly floor for touches.
